I Left Catholicism. Now What?
For the Gospel Podcast Costi Hinn For the Gospel Podcast Costi Hinn

I Left Catholicism. Now What?

In this episode Costi Hinn and Mike Gendron discuss key questions that newly converted Catholics may ask when they first become Protestant Christians. Questions like, "How do I pray now that I don't use 'Hail Mary' prayers?" "Where do I start reading the Bible?" "How should I navigate conversations with my Catholic relatives?" and "Why do Christians meet for Bible studies?" are all addressed in this episode along with added insights about the deception of the Catholic Church. Mike is an expert on Roman Catholicism after living as a devout Catholic for 35 years. He has spent the last 31 years proclaiming the true gospel and helping people go from religion to a true relationship with God.

What is Justification by Faith?
For the Gospel Podcast Costi Hinn For the Gospel Podcast Costi Hinn

What is Justification by Faith?

Many religions sell people on the notion that their good works can get them into heaven. People believe they can be justified and absolved of sin if they work hard enough to earn God's approval. But the Bible teaches that people are justified by faith, apart from works, and not based on their own merit. In this episode Costi Hinn explains the doctrine of justification by faith, the very doctrine that split the Protestant church from Roman Catholicism. Every Christian should understand this essential doctrine for their own growth, and for the purpose of sharing the true gospel with those who need to hear it.
